Topology optimization using the lattice Boltzmann method for unsteady natural convection problems

被引:0
|
作者
Yuta Tanabe
Kentaro Yaji
Kuniharu Ushijima
机构
[1] Tokyo University of Science,Department of Mechanical Engineering
[2] Osaka University,Department of Mechanical Engineering
关键词
Topology optimization; LBM; Natural convection; Unsteady problem;
D O I
暂无
中图分类号
学科分类号
摘要
This paper proposes a density-based topology optimization method for natural convection problems using the lattice Boltzmann method (LBM). As the LBM can be developed as a completely explicit scheme, its attractive features over the traditional ones, such as the finite element method, are (1) suitability for solving unsteady flow problems and (2) scalability for large-scale parallel computing. We develop an LBM code for solving unsteady natural convection problems and provide its sensitivity analysis based on the so-called adjoint lattice Boltzmann method. Notably, the adjoint equation is derived from the discrete particle velocity Boltzmann equation and can be solved similarly to the original LBM concerning unsteady natural convection problems. We first show that the proposed method can produce similar results to the previous work in a steady-state natural convection problem. We then demonstrate the efficacy of the proposed method through 2D numerical examples concerning unsteady natural convection. As a large-scale problem, we tackle a 3D unsteady natural convection problem on a parallel supercomputer. All the developed codes written in C++ are available at https://github.com/PANFACTORY/PANSLBM2.git.
引用
收藏
相关论文
共 50 条
  • [1] Topology optimization using the lattice Boltzmann method for unsteady natural convection problems
    Tanabe, Yuta
    Yaji, Kentaro
    Ushijima, Kuniharu
    STRUCTURAL AND MULTIDISCIPLINARY OPTIMIZATION, 2023, 66 (05)
  • [2] Topology optimization of unsteady flow problems using the lattice Boltzmann method
    Norgaard, Sebastian
    Sigmund, Ole
    Lazarov, Boyan
    JOURNAL OF COMPUTATIONAL PHYSICS, 2016, 307 : 291 - 307
  • [3] Topology optimization of fluid problems by the lattice Boltzmann method
    Evgrafov, Anton
    Pingen, Georg
    Maute, Kurt
    IUTAM SYMPOSIUM ON TOPOLOGICAL DESIGN OPTIMIZATION OF STRUCTURES, MACHINES AND MATERIALS: STATUS AND PERSPECTIVES, 2006, 137 : 559 - +
  • [4] Topology optimization of natural convection using porous metal foam based on the adjoint lattice Boltzmann method and level set method
    Luo, Ji-Wang
    Chen, Li
    Xia, Yang
    Zheng, Xinjian
    Tao, Wen-Quan
    COMPUTERS & FLUIDS, 2023, 265
  • [5] Three-dimensional topology optimization of natural convection using double multiple-relaxation-time lattice Boltzmann method
    Luo, Ji-Wang
    Chen, Li
    Ke, Hanbing
    Zhang, Chuangde
    Xia, Yang
    Tao, Wen-Quan
    APPLIED THERMAL ENGINEERING, 2024, 236
  • [6] Topology optimization of flow domains using the lattice Boltzmann method
    Georg Pingen
    Anton Evgrafov
    Kurt Maute
    Structural and Multidisciplinary Optimization, 2007, 34 : 507 - 524
  • [7] Topology optimization for the elastic field using the lattice Boltzmann method
    Yodono, Takashi
    Yaji, Kentaro
    Yamada, Takayuki
    Furuta, Kozo
    Izui, Kazuhiro
    Nishiwaki, Shinji
    COMPUTERS & MATHEMATICS WITH APPLICATIONS, 2022, 110 : 123 - 134
  • [8] Topology optimization of flow domains using the lattice Boltzmann method
    Pingen, Georg
    Evgrafov, Anton
    Maute, Kurt
    STRUCTURAL AND MULTIDISCIPLINARY OPTIMIZATION, 2007, 34 (06) : 507 - 524
  • [9] Simulation using lattice Boltzmann method and nonlinear characteristics for natural convection
    Zhao, Ting
    Yang, Mo
    Lu, Mei
    Shan, Yan-Guang
    Yu, Min
    Tao, Wen-Quan
    Kung Cheng Je Wu Li Hsueh Pao/Journal of Engineering Thermophysics, 2008, 29 (04): : 631 - 633
  • [10] NATURAL CONVECTION OF NANOFLUIDS IN HEATED ENCLOSURES USING THE LATTICE BOLTZMANN METHOD
    Guiet, Jerome
    Reggio, Marcelo
    Vasseur, Patrick
    COMPUTATIONAL THERMAL SCIENCES, 2011, 3 (04): : 301 - 316